Car Sales December 2021: Skoda Sees 47% Growth Over November, Reports Triple-Digit Growth In 2021

- In December 2021, Skoda sold 3,234 units in the country
- Skoda's total sales for 2021 stood at 23,858 units
- The Kushaq contributed to over 60% of Skoda's total 2021 sales
Skoda Auto India has released the monthly sales numbers for December 2021, during which the company sold 3,234 units in the country. Compare to 2,196 units sold in November 2021, the company witnessed a month-on-month growth of over 47 per cent. However, compared to 1,303 units sold in December 2020, the carmaker saw a year-on-year rise of 148 per cent, in the monthly sales volume. As for the entire 2021 calendar year, Skoda's total sales stood at 23,858 units, and compared to the 10,387 cars sold in 2020, the company saw annual growth of 130 per cent.
Zac Hollis, Brand Director, Skoda Auto India said, "Despite the headwinds in the form of the pandemic and supply constraints that plagued the industry and economy at large, we have achieved triple-digit growth in our annual sales volumes. While we built on our product campaigns, we have maintained our sharp focus on customer centricity, expanded our customer touchpoints across the country and embraced innovative and impactful business solutions. We also unveiled the Slavia recently, and the premium mid-size sedan will further accelerate Skoda's sales growth, that has been ignited by Kushaq."

The Skoda Kushaq compact SUV has been the major contributor to the company sales in 2021. The Czech carmaker says that the Kushaq has contributed to over 60 per cent of the company's overall sales volumes for the year and over 75 per cent in the months since its launch. The Skoda Kushaq was launched in June 2021, and the company has sold 11,173 units in India. The SUV was the first model to be built on the MQB-A0-IN platform and come with a 1.0-litre TSI engine and a 1.5-litre TSI motor, with manual and automatic choices for both.
